Corrections Officer

The Buffalo County Sheriff's Office is accepting applications for a full-time Corrections Officer. Applicants must be at least 21 years of age; have a valid Nebraska driver’s license; a high school diploma or GED; no felony or serious misdemeanor convictions; and be able to read, write and understand the English language as well as operate a variety of computer programs. All applicants will be subject to a thorough background check. Benefits include full time pay, access to health, vision, dental, life and disability insurance, paid vacation and sick leave, employer matched-retirement, and furnished uniforms. Hourly pay, dependent upon experience: $26.43-$37.70. Position will remain open until filled.

Communications Officer

The Buffalo County Sheriff's Office is accepting applications for a full-time Communications Officer. Applicants must be at least 21 years of age; have a valid Nebraska driver’s license; a high school diploma or GED; no felony or serious misdemeanor convictions; be able to read, write and understand the English language; and be able to work rotating shifts including nights, weekends, and holidays. All applicants will be subject to a thorough background check. Benefits include full time pay, individual health insurance, access to vision, dental, life and disability insurance, subsidized family health insurance, paid vacation and sick leave, employer matched retirement, and furnished uniforms. Hourly pay starting at $25.06. Position will remain open until filled.
